Title: In My Skin
Series: The Obsidian Files #3
Author: Shannon McKenna
Release Date: June 19, 2018
Publisher: Self-published
Genres: Romantic Suspense
Synopsis:
Come back to me …
Luke remembers a few things. Just not his last name, or anyone he ever knew. He knows that he’s a supersoldier, genetically enhanced and loaded up with brain implants. He just escaped from a year-long hell of captivity, and to protect his family and friends from his tormentors, he blocked his memories. Now he needs those memories back, fast … or he and those he loves will die agonizing deaths.
Luke’s dangerous plan to reconnect with his past—and stay alive in the present—has drawn his enemies’ attention to the tough and sexy Dani LaSalle. He’s duty bound to protect the luscious beauty from the evil pursuing them, but he can’t control the scorching desire she awakens in him.
Dani’s strict routine has been trashed by Luke’s explosive arrival. This rock-hard slab of valiant, smoldering manhood appears out of nowhere, saves her life, spirits her away to his mountain lair and bewilders her with tales of sadistic researchers, enhanced assassins. Is this gorgeous, problematic sex god just plain crazy—or is she? But Luke can do things with his mind that are just as wild as what he can do with that body … and she can’t say no.
And there’s no time to wonder. As their passion burns hotter, Obsidian moves closer … and Luke and Dani must place their lives and their hearts on the line just to survive …

IN MY SKIN Excerpt
Copyright © 2018 Shannon McKenna
Dani stepped through the passageway—and started backwards, with a stifled shriek.
An enormous dark man loomed in the shadows. Huge. Buzzed dark hair, vast shoulders, all bulked up with black body armor like a commando.
His eyes gleamed in the darkness with terrifying intensity. “Don’t scream.” His voice was deep, hoarse and scratchy. “I won’t hurt you.” He made a shushing gesture with his hands.
“Who the fuck are you?” Dani’s back thudded against the wall. “What are you doing here in my house?”
“We need to talk.” His voice was very calm. “Quietly.”
“About what?” Her voice shook.
“Shhh. Keep it down. About Naldo.”
She went nuts, writhing in his grip. “It was you!” she hissed. “You hurt Naldo!”
“No!” He whispered the words urgently into her ear. “No, no, no. That wasn’t me.”
She fought him, but there was an uncanny quality to his implacable grip. A sinking-into-quicksand feeling, as if he was using her own energy and the harder she fought, the tighter he held her.
He wound her into a shaking. Her legs were trapped between his rock-solid thighs. She strained against him, fear rising to a screaming pitch. “What the fuck do you want from me?”
“For you to listen.” The vibration of his deep, quiet voice against her ear sent racking shivers through her.
She swallowed to calm the shaking. “Fine,” she said. “Talk. Make it snappy.”
“Don’t be afraid,” he urged.
Dani let out a bark of incredulous laughter. “Hah! For real?”
“I won’t hurt you, Dani. I swear it.”
She squeezed her eyes shut and just tried not to hyperventilate. “Then why not come to the goddamned door like a normal person if all you want to do is to talk?”
“It hasn’t been a normal day. You never would’ve let me in.”
“Right! Let go of me! Asshole!”
“Shhh,” he whispered again. “I came in to warn you that you’re in danger.”
She twisted in his grip, just enough to catch the flash of his dark gaze.
“Oh really.” Her voice dripped sarcasm. “Am I. Now there’s a news flash.”
“Not from me,” he said impatiently. “From the people who hurt Naldo.”
“What do you know about Naldo? Who hurt him?” She turned to study his face again. “Wait. I saw you earlier,” she said slowly. “You were in the ER. Wearing a lab coat.”
“Yeah, that was me,” he admitted.
“I thought you were a new resident, maybe starting an ER rotation.”
“Nope, not a doctor. I was there to protect you,” he told her. “I’m here now for the same reason.”
“I didn’t ask for your protection,” she replied savagely. “Whoever the hell you are!”
“Getting around to that. Now listen. Naldo had a—” His body went still. “Shhhhh.”
She froze too, waiting. Listening. “What in the hell is going on?”
“They’re moving in on us.” He breathed the words out almost soundlessly. “Don’t make a sound.”
It was too damn much. She yanked one of her arms almost free. “The only problem I have right now is you! Let … me … go!”
His hand clamped over her mouth. She pulled back and bit his hand, hard. He pulled his hand free with a hiss of pain, and she started to screech.
In a blinding instant, she was clamped against his body so tight she could hardly breathe.
He hoisted her off her feet. Kicked open the door to the laundry closet. Hauled her inside.
And there she was, in the darkness in her clutter of brooms, buckets and mops, jammed in between her ironing board and her washing machine with a huge, mysterious, terrifying man.
So close, he was practically plastered to her body.

Welcome to the secret and dangerous world of The Obsidian Files!
I’ve always loved stories about people forced to widen the idea of what it means to be a human being, as well as stories about what it would be like to be superhuman. Now that the technology to augment, enhance, even design human beings is becoming an accepted reality, it fascinates me even more.
My hero, charismatic biotech tycoon Noah Gallagher, has a deadly secret—he’s more than human. As a teenager, he was swept up into the Obsidian program, a plan to create super-soldiers using gene splicing and nanotech. Noah led the other modified kids in a desperate rebellion. They barely escaped with their lives and went deep underground.
Now, years later, Noah’s crew now hides in plain sight, careful to mask their uncanny abilities. All except for breakaway element Mark Olund, a psychopath who uses his abilities to enrich himself. Mark is a threat Noah’s group, so when Mark’s mistress, Caro Bishop, suddenly shows up near Noah’s Seattle headquarters working as a bellydancer, Noah’s sister decides that they need a closer look at her. Preferably one using Noah’s enhanced eyes.
But no one could have imagined the effect that Caro would have on him . . .
Someone just cut the lights. What the hell?
Noah Gallagher put down his pen and looked around, startled, as drums began to throb from the Angel Enterprises penthouse conference room’s hidden sound system.
The door to the conference room opened to a shimmery jingling sound, then a flash of fluttering purple. Everyone at the table was staring and murmuring.
Oh, Christ. Not possible. He rose to his feet, but the bellydancer was already halfway through the door, hands weaving in a hypnotic pattern. Wide, light-catching green eyes laughed at him brazenly as she shimmied straight toward him, leading with one pulsing hip.
Her eyes caught him . . . and held him.
The world narrowed down. Whatever he was going to say or do just stopped. Words were gone. Air was gone. Air didn’t matter. Nothing moved while she moved.
She had commandeered all movement with that smile. Those eyes.
He was sitting again, with no memory of doing so. His mind had gone blank.
Noah and his crew have been genetically altered and nanotech modified, with implants and neural programming, all for the purpose of creating fearless and ferocious supersoldiers. Noah fought hard to stay on top of himself and his incredible abilities, but something about Caro moves him so deeply, it compromises his hard-won self-control.
A spotlight from somewhere gilded the dancer’s body. He was enthralled by silver anklets that jingled over her small, bare feet. Gilded toenails. Shapely legs flashed between purple veils that floated from a low slung, glittering belt. The belt and top were heavy with swags of shining chains and dangling beadwork.
High, full breasts quivered, lovingly presented in the spangle-studded velvet bra. She arched back, swishing her thick fall of of glossy black hair around. Had to be fake hair, falling to well below her ass. It brushed the curve of her hips. Fanned out as she twirled.
He wanted to rip away all the scraps of filmy cloth and bling. See her bare-assed. Bare-breasted.
The deep curve of her waist was perfectly shaped for his fingers to grip. The curves and hollows of her belly and her hips looked so soft. Touchable.
His hands shook with the urge to reach, stroke. Seize.
The rush of erotic images ramped up his advanced visual processor into screaming overdrive. Even using custom designed shield specs, his AVP combat program was off and running, scrolling a thick column of data analysis past his inner eye.
The light level in this room could zap him right into a stress flashback if he didn’t protect his eyes. Plus, the dark shield strength contact lenses hid the animal flash of amber luminosity caused by his visual implants. Outsiders couldn’t be allowed to see that.
He wanted to throw everyone else out and lock the door. He wanted to gulp in the whole data flow. It was being filtered out in real time and lost forever, and it drove him . . . fucking . . . nuts.
One of Noah’s abilities is that he can see a person’s “energy signature.” His visual implants and augmented visual processing allow him to see colors and shades and subtleties that no one else can. He also has learned to interpret them. So by reading a person’s energy signature, he can sometimes also read their minds.
The dancer’s arms lifted, swayed. Her skin looked fine-grained, dewy and smooth. He inhaled her scent as she spun closer. Fresh, sweet, hot. Sun on the flowers. Rain on the grass.
Since what happened at Midlands, his senses were sharper than normal by orders of magnitude. He was reading her energy signature, right through the shield lenses. A cloud of brilliant moving colors surrounded her.
He felt hot, red. No control over his face. He was stuck here, nailed to the floor while everyone watched him watch her until the uncontrollable sensations subsided. Along with his colossal hard-on.
He had not felt this helpless since Midlands.
Her luminous green eyes met his and then flicked away, but the electric buzz of that split instant of intimacy jolted him to depths he’d never felt before.
He knew he’d never seen this woman before, and yet he recognized her.
Noah feels torn apart by feelings he has never experienced and has no tools to deal with. But in spite of the danger, in spite of his doubts, he has never wanted anything as badly as he wants to get closer to Caro—no matter the cost . . .
